ubuntu怎么同时安装两个php版本
时间: 2023-11-27 16:06:09 浏览: 320
在 Ubuntu 中同时安装多个版本的 PHP 可以使用 PPA 源来实现。以下是一些简单的步骤:
1. 添加 PPA 源
```
sudo add-apt-repository ppa:ondrej/php
sudo apt-get update
```
2. 安装 PHP
```
sudo apt-get install php5.6 php7.0
```
3. 安装 PHP 模块
```
sudo apt-get install php5.6-mysql php5.6-curl php5.6-gd php5.6-mbstring php5.6-xml php5.6-xmlrpc php7.0-mysql php7.0-curl php7.0-gd php7.0-mbstring php7.0-xml php7.0-xmlrpc
```
4. 切换 PHP 版本
```
sudo update-alternatives --set php /usr/bin/php5.6
```
这将把默认的 PHP 版本设置为 PHP 5.6。如果你想切换到其他版本,只需将命令中的 `php5.6` 替换为你想要的版本即可。
5. 重启 Apache
```
sudo systemctl restart apache2
```
这样就可以在同一台机器上同时运行多个版本的 PHP 了。
相关问题
Ubuntu安装两个不同版本php
在Ubuntu上安装多个不同版本的PHP,你可以使用以下方法:
1. 添加PPA
首先,你需要添加一个PPA(个人软件包归档)来安装不同版本的PHP。打开终端并运行以下命令:
```
sudo add-apt-repository ppa:ondrej/php
```
这将添加Ondřej Surý提供的PHP PPA,其中包含多个PHP版本。
2. 更新软件包列表
添加PPA后,你需要更新系统的软件包列表。运行以下命令:
```
sudo apt update
```
3. 安装PHP
现在你可以安装不同版本的PHP。例如,要安装PHP 7.4和PHP 8.0,请运行以下命令:
```
sudo apt install php7.4 php8.0
```
4. 切换PHP版本
安装多个PHP版本后,你可以使用以下命令切换PHP版本:
```
sudo update-alternatives --set php /usr/bin/php7.4 # 切换到PHP 7.4
sudo update-alternatives --set php /usr/bin/php8.0 # 切换到PHP 8.0
```
你也可以使用以下命令查看可用的PHP版本:
```
update-alternatives --list php
```
以上就是在Ubuntu上安装多个不同版本的PHP的方法。
ubuntu 可以安装两个php吗
是的,你可以在同一台Ubuntu机器上安装多个版本的PHP。你可以使用Ubuntu的软件包管理器安装不同版本的PHP,然后在需要使用哪个版本的PHP时进行切换。具体步骤如下:
1. 打开终端并更新软件包列表:`sudo apt update`
2. 安装PHP及其相关组件。例如,要安装PHP 7.4及其相关组件,可以运行以下命令:`sudo apt install php7.4 php7.4-fpm php7.4-mysql php7.4-curl php7.4-gd php7.4-mbstring php7.4-xml`
3. 安装其他版本的PHP。例如,要安装PHP 7.3,可以运行以下命令:`sudo apt install php7.3 php7.3-fpm php7.3-mysql php7.3-curl php7.3-gd php7.3-mbstring php7.3-xml`
4. 切换PHP版本。使用以下命令来切换使用的PHP版本:`sudo update-alternatives --set php /usr/bin/php7.4` (将7.4替换成你想切换到的版本号)
现在,你就可以在同一台机器上同时使用多个版本的PHP了。
阅读全文